Java实现100以内偶数求和算法解析
需积分: 5 89 浏览量
更新于2024-11-29
收藏 787B ZIP 举报
资源摘要信息:"本资源包含了一个简单的Java程序,目的是计算并输出100以内所有偶数的和。Java是一种广泛使用的面向对象的编程语言,特别适合于大型系统的开发,具有跨平台、多线程和安全性高等特性。该程序主要通过for循环结构遍历1到100以内的所有数字,通过取模运算符(%)来判断一个数字是否为偶数。如果是偶数,就将其累加到一个总和变量中。程序结束时,输出所有偶数的和。文件列表中的main.java是包含主程序代码的文件,而README.txt文件通常用于存放该项目的说明文档。"
Java是一种面向对象的编程语言,它的设计哲学强调代码的可读性和简洁性,被广泛应用于企业级应用开发、移动应用开发(尤其是Android平台)以及大型系统的构建。Java提供了一个庞大的标准库,支持多种输入输出格式、网络编程、数据库连接等。
在这个特定的资源中,我们关注的是Java基础知识点的应用——如何求解100以内所有偶数的和。这个问题涉及到几个基础的编程概念:
1. 循环控制结构:在这个程序中,for循环被用来遍历1到100的整数范围。for循环是编程中常用的控制结构之一,它允许我们重复执行一段代码直到满足特定条件。
2. 条件判断:程序需要判断当前的数字是否为偶数,这涉及到条件判断语句。在Java中,我们通常使用if-else结构来进行条件判断。在这个例子中,使用了取模运算符(%)来判断一个数是否能被2整除,如果余数为0,则该数为偶数。
3. 变量和数据类型:程序中定义了用于存储累加和的变量,需要选择合适的数据类型来存储结果。在Java中,对于整数累加,通常使用int类型。
4. 主函数(main方法):在Java程序中,main方法是程序执行的入口。main方法必须被定义为public static void类型,并且拥有一个String数组作为参数(String[] args),这样才能接收命令行参数。
5. 输出结果:程序计算出总和后,通常会使用System.out.println()方法来将结果输出到控制台。
根据上述知识点,程序的逻辑可以概括为:
- 初始化一个变量sum用于累加所有偶数。
- 使用for循环遍历1到100的数字。
- 在循环中,判断当前数字是否为偶数(当前数字 % 2 == 0)。
- 如果是偶数,则将该数字加到sum变量上。
- 循环结束后,使用System.out.println()输出sum变量的值。
请注意,由于实际代码未提供,以上描述基于典型的编程逻辑来解释如何实现所述功能。要运行和测试程序,需要将代码编写进main.java文件,并通过Java编译器进行编译。完成后,可以通过Java运行时环境执行程序,并查看输出结果。README.txt文件通常包含项目说明、安装指南或使用方法等内容,不过在这个例子中,我们没有其具体内容,因此无法进一步展开讨论。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-07-15 上传
2021-07-15 上传
2021-07-15 上传
点击了解资源详情
点击了解资源详情
2024-11-29 上传
2024-11-29 上传
weixin_38722721
- 粉丝: 5
- 资源: 927
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践